ICameraV3 Methods

The ICameraV3 type exposes the following members.

Methods
 NameDescription
Public methodAbortExposure Aborts the current exposure, if any, and returns the camera to Idle state.
Public methodActionInvokes the specified device-specific custom action.
Public methodCommandBlind Transmits an arbitrary string to the device and does not wait for a response. Optionally, protocol framing characters may be added to the string before transmission.
Public methodCommandBool Transmits an arbitrary string to the device and waits for a boolean response. Optionally, protocol framing characters may be added to the string before transmission.
Public methodCommandString Transmits an arbitrary string to the device and waits for a string response. Optionally, protocol framing characters may be added to the string before transmission.
Public methodDispose This method is a "clean-up" method that is primarily of use to drivers that are written in languages such as C# and VB.NET where resource clean-up is initially managed by the language's runtime garbage collection mechanic. Driver authors should take care to ensure that a client or runtime calling Dispose() does not adversely affect other connected clients. Applications should not call this method.
Public methodPulseGuide Activates the Camera's mount control system to instruct the mount to move in a particular direction for a given period of time
Public methodSetupDialog Launches a configuration dialogue box for the driver. The call will not return until the user clicks OK or cancel manually.
Public methodStartExposure Starts an exposure. Use ImageReady to check when the exposure is complete.
Public methodStopExposure Stops the current exposure, if any.
